Excerpt from An Expositor's Note-Book: Or, Brief Essays on Obscure or Misread Scriptures It has pleased God to grant me, for twenty years, a more quiet and sequestered lot than that which falls to most teachers and servants of the Word. Those years, happily for me, have been spent mainly in studying, translating, and expounding the Holy Scriptures; in forming an acquaintance with the large and various library we commonly call the Bible. 'The Book' is indeed 'the Book of books' in more senses than one. For not only does it include within one pair of covers an immense number of books written by men of the most diverse gifts and dissimilar conditions, during two thousand changeful years; but these books, by virtue of the lofty themes of which they treat, and of that Divine inspiration which gives life to every page, invite and repay study as none others do. Excerpt from Biblical Expositions: Or, Brief Essays on Obscure or Misread Scriptures It happened on a time that two friends, who had been playing chess together, quitted the board to talk over their last game at their ease before they parted for the night. While they were thus occupied, the following amazing conversation took place between the Black Bishop's Pawn and the White King, who, by the chances of the game, had been left standing on adjacent squares: - Said the Pawn to the King: "I have heard, Sire, and indeed it is the common belief, that we Chessmen are ruled by a Superior Intelligence which controls our movements and directs them to a foreseen end. But that is all nonsense, is it not? and quite incredible to any rational Piece. For, as no doubt your Majesty has observed, we are all of us the mere creatures of law. An iron and inevitable necessity governs all our acts. Though each of us has a movement peculiar to himself, nevertheless that movement is strictly defined, so that we cannot overstep the limits of the rules by which we are severally governed.
